Floor Remodeling in Denver, CO
Floor remodeling services encompass a range of projects aimed at updating, repairing, or enhancing existing flooring surfaces within residential properties. These projects can include replacing worn-out flooring materials, refinishing hardwood floors, installing new tile or laminate surfaces, or upgrading flooring to improve durability and style. Homeowners often seek these services to refresh the appearance of a room, address damage or wear, or increase the overall value of their property. Before requesting floor remodeling, property owners typically want to understand the types of flooring options available, the scope of work involved, and any necessary preparations or considerations for their specific space.
Understanding the details of a floor remodeling project is essential for homeowners planning renovations. This includes knowing the different materials suited for their needs, the potential impact on daily living during installation, and the maintenance requirements of new flooring choices. Property owners should also consider the existing subfloor condition, the desired aesthetic, and how the new flooring will coordinate with other interior elements. Clear communication about these factors can help ensure the remodeling process aligns with expectations and results in a functional, attractive finished space.

Common Floor Remodeling Jobs
Floor Replacement - involves removing old flooring and installing new materials for a refreshed look.
Hardwood Refinishing - restores the natural beauty of hardwood floors through sanding and polishing.
Tile Flooring Installation - adds durable and stylish tile surfaces in kitchens, bathrooms, or entryways.
Laminate Flooring - provides a cost-effective option that mimics wood or stone finishes.
Vinyl Flooring - offers water-resistant and easy-to-maintain surfaces for high-traffic areas.
Floor Leveling - corrects uneven surfaces for a safe and smooth flooring installation.
Floor Remodeling Questions
What types of flooring can be remodeled? Common options include hardwood, laminate, tile, and vinyl, each offering different styles and durability levels.
Is floor leveling part of remodeling? Yes, uneven or damaged subfloors are often leveled to ensure a smooth, stable surface for new flooring.
Can existing floors be refinished instead of replaced? In many cases, hardwood floors can be sanded and stained to restore their appearance without full replacement.
What should homeowners consider before remodeling a floor? Factors include the current condition of the floor, desired material, and the overall style of the space.
